AAPK's favorite seller is back at it. I agree there was at least 1 pearl genuine Russell Barlow. I have info on that exact number somewhere. These were also given to executives. This however is not one of those knives. The blade is badly pitted and has been heavily machined. The bolsters have also been heavily polished. most likely the pearl handles have been put on this frame. One of the original executive Barlow's would have not been used or carried and would not have corroded like this. Caveat Emptor.
